Duke men's basketball cancels rest of nonconference slate
Duke announced Thursday it would not play any more nonconference basketball games this season "out of an abundance of caution due to the COVID-19 pandemic and to allow the Blue Devils' student-athletes time over the holidays to spend with their families."

NC State men's basketball on pause after positive COVID-19 cases
The school announced the move Wednesday, saying two members of the traveling party have tested positive. That comes after the Wolfpack had to cancel a Bubbleville game against UConn at Mohegan Sun in Connecticut last weekend and postpone Tuesday's trip to Michigan for the ACC/Big Ten Challenge.

Duke Blue Devils basketball player Jalen Johnson out indefinitely with foot injury

Duke freshman Jalen Johnson is out indefinitely with a foot injury and won't play on Wednesday against Notre Dame, the school announced Tuesday. Johnson, a 6-foot-9 forward, is the team's most talented player and top NBA draft prospect. Ranked No. 13 in the ESPN 100 for the 2020 class, Johnson is averaging 11.5 points and 8.3 rebounds through four games. He started his career with 19 points, 19 rebounds, five assists and four blocks against Coppin State on Nov. 28, and followed that up with 11 points in a loss to Michigan State. Duke is just 2-2 this season, with wins over Coppin State and Bellarmine and losses to Michigan State and Illinois. The Blue Devils fell 11 spots to No. 21 in this week's AP poll.

NC State, Saint Louis to play Thursday in late addition to men's basketball schedule


Saint Louis and North Carolina State have agreed to meet Thursday in St. Louis as part of a two-game men's basketball series. The schools announced the late addition to the schedule Tuesday. The two-game set includes the Billikens returning the home game by visiting the Wolfpack during the 2022-23 season. Saint Louis had been seeking a nonconference game, particularly after Saturday's matchup with Evansville was canceled amid coronavirus issues within the Purple Aces program. This will be the Wolfpack's first game in two weeks. NC State last played Dec. 3 and beat Massachusetts-Lowell in "Bubbleville" in Uncasville, Connecticut, but a game two days later against Connecticut was canceled due to a positive COVID-19 test within the Wolfpack's program.

Stanford Cardinal stay atop AP Top 25 with top 11 unchanged

Stanford remained atop The Associated Press women's basketball poll released Monday and picked up first-place votes, too. Coach Tara VanDerveer matched Pat Summitt's all-time win total of 1,098 with a victory on Sunday night over California that kept Stanford unbeaten. She can move into sole possession of the record on Tuesday when her team faces Pacific.

Virginia men's basketball restarts, adds game against No. 1 Gonzaga
The Cavaliers (3-1) had four games canceled or postponed because of COVID-19, including Saturday's scheduled matchup with No. 7 Villanova at Madison Square Garden. That game would have featured the past two NCAA champions and will not be made up.

Weekend matchups shuffled to North Carolina-Kentucky, Ohio State-UCLA over coronavirus protocols
The No. 22 Tar Heels will face the Wildcats at 2 p.m. ET, and the No. 20 Buckeyes and Bruins will tip off at 4:15 p.m. in Rocket Mortgage FieldHouse. Organizers said the change was to "more closely align COVID-19 testing protocols between the competing programs and their respective conferences."
